On June 12, 1999, KFOR arrived in Kosovo, and was greeted by thousands of people along the roads.

This is how Kenneth Andresen remembered the entry of NATO troops, who wrote in X, that he served as press officer with KFOR from July 1999 to January 2000.

“This changed my life. Grateful for all the friends and colleagues in/from Kosovo!”, he wrote.
